Bosch GSB 1080-2-LI Professional Information

The Bosch GSB 1080-2-LI Professional is a cordless impact drill that is designed for a variety of drilling and screwdriving applications. It is powered by a 10.8-volt lithium-ion battery that provides up to 1000 RPM and 30 Nm of torque. The drill has a two-speed transmission that allows you to choose the right speed for the task at hand. It also has an impact mode that is ideal for drilling into masonry.

Specifications

  • Voltage: 10.8 V
  • Max. RPM: 1000
  • Max. Torque: 30 Nm
  • Impact Rate: 28,000 bpm
  • Chuck Size: 10 mm
  • Weight: 1.3 kg
